Carling Black Label; Carling Brewery;Jun 16, 2014 · Last Edited June 29, 2015. Prior to the First World War, Canada boasted 117 independent breweries. But by the early 1980s, just 10 brewing companies remained in Canada — and the three largest, Molson, Labatt and Carling O’Keefe — owned 96 per cent of the market. Craft Beer. This tool only provides information on Canadian standard drinks. Learning to count drinks? 341mL bottle of light beer (3.7% alcohol) = 0.7 Canadian standard drinks 355mL can of extra strength beer (8% alcohol) = 1.7 Canadian standard drinks 500mL can of cider (4.5% alcohol) = 1.3 Canadian standard drinks ....
